In a dramatic turning point of the tense situation in the Middle East, the Israeli army committed a targeted attack on a vehicle used by the Proiran Hisbollah militia. According to the army, this vehicle was loaded with weapons. The attack took place after the newly agreed ceasefire between Israel and the Hisbollah, which was signed at the end of November 2024. Israel emphasized that these measures were necessary to eliminate potential threats and announced that the Zeitung reported.

In addition, it is reported that the Israeli security cabinet could now agree to a comprehensive ceasefire agreement with the Hisbollah. Various Israeli media report that the negotiations under US mediation have now been successfully completed. Lebanese sources of government were optimistic about the consent of the Israeli cabinet, but emphasized that the final decision was with Israel. John Kirby, Communication Director of the United States National Security Council, said that there was shortly before an agreement, but could not reveal any details in order not to endanger the negotiations. explosions in Beirut and their consequences

On Monday, Israeli air strikes flew to the Hisbollah, also in the suburbs of Beirut, which led to massive explosions. Witnesses reported devastating damage when entire buildings collapsed through the air strikes. This shows the intensity of the conflict and the far -reaching effects of military operations, since the Israeli army in the region carried out over 25 air raids on relevant goals of the Hezbollah in order to weaken their military capacities. Negotiations for an armistice could take historical dimensions, especially with regard to the upper levels of political and military conflicts in the region, as was indicated by the Israeli authorities. The air strikes not only aim at the military bases of the HISBOLLAH, but also on the structure of the weapons smuggling from Iran, which takes place via Syria.
